What is the best wax for dog paws?

What is the best wax for dog paws? - briefly

The best wax for dog paws is typically made from natural ingredients like beeswax or coconut oil, as these are safe and effective in protecting paws from dryness, cracks, and irritation caused by cold weather or rough surfaces. Paw wax should be non-toxic and easy to apply, ensuring it provides a protective barrier without causing any discomfort to the dog.

What is the best wax for dog paws? - in detail

The choice of the best wax for dog paws depends on several factors including the climate, the type of surfaces your dog frequently encounters, and the specific needs of your dog's paws. Here are some key considerations to help you select the most suitable wax:

Climate Consideration

In cold climates, a wax with moisturizing properties is essential to prevent dryness and cracking. Ingredients like beeswax, shea butter, or coconut oil can provide the necessary hydration. For example, Musher's Secret Paw Protection Wax is widely recommended for its ability to moisturize and protect paws in harsh winter conditions.

Surface Types

If your dog spends a lot of time on rough surfaces such as concrete or gravel, a wax with protective properties is crucial. Look for products containing natural oils and waxes that can create a barrier against abrasions. Pawtex Paw Wax is an excellent option in this regard, as it forms a durable protective layer.

Specific Needs

For dogs with sensitive paws or those prone to allergies, an all-natural and hypoallergenic wax is preferable. Products like Natural Dog Company's Paw Soother are designed specifically for sensitive paws and contain only natural ingredients. Additionally, if your dog has dry or cracked paws, a wax with healing properties such as aloe vera or vitamin E can be beneficial.

Application and Ease of Use

Consider the ease of application when selecting a wax. Some products come in a convenient stick form, which makes it easy to apply directly to the paw pads. Others may require melting before use, which might be less practical for some dog owners.

Long-Lasting Effectiveness

The best wax should provide long-lasting protection and moisturization. Products that are water-resistant and can withstand frequent washing or exposure to moisture are ideal. For instance, the Kurgo Revamp Paw Wax is known for its durability and ability to maintain paw health over extended periods.
